首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在sql server中将一行转换为两行。

在SQL Server中将一行转换为两行,可以通过使用UNION ALL操作符来实现。UNION ALL操作符用于合并两个或多个SELECT语句的结果集,并返回一个包含所有行的结果集。

下面是一个示例:

代码语言:txt
复制
SELECT column1, column2
FROM table
WHERE condition

UNION ALL

SELECT column3, column4
FROM table
WHERE condition

在上面的示例中,第一个SELECT语句选择了表中的column1和column2,并根据条件进行筛选。第二个SELECT语句选择了表中的column3和column4,并根据条件进行筛选。使用UNION ALL操作符将两个结果集合并在一起,返回一个包含两行的结果集。

请注意,要确保两个SELECT语句中选择的列数和数据类型相匹配,否则可能会导致错误。

对于这个问题,腾讯云的相关产品和服务可以提供以下支持:

  1. 数据库服务:腾讯云数据库SQL Server,提供高性能、高可用的SQL Server数据库服务,可满足各种规模的应用需求。产品介绍链接:腾讯云数据库SQL Server
  2. 云服务器:腾讯云云服务器(CVM),提供可扩展的计算能力,可用于部署和运行SQL Server数据库。产品介绍链接:腾讯云云服务器
  3. 云存储:腾讯云对象存储(COS),提供安全可靠的云端存储服务,可用于存储和管理SQL Server数据库备份和文件。产品介绍链接:腾讯云对象存储

请注意,以上仅为示例,实际选择产品和服务应根据具体需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

关于SQL Server中将数值类型转换为字符串的问题

今天把一些数据导入到SQL Server的时候遇到有个列被导入成float类型,而我实际需要的是varchar类型,所以要进行类型转换,转换时遇到了一点问题,所以写这篇博客记录一下。...SQL Server中的数值类型分为两种,一种是精确的数值类型,具体的数据类型有:bit、tinyint、smallint、int、bigint、smallmoney、money和decimal,这些数据类型能够精确的表明某以数值...有些时候我们需要将这些数值类型转换为字符串类型,用到的转换函数就是cast和convert,这两个函数的作用都是进行类型转换,只不过语法格式不同。...据说转换时还是有一定的区别的,不过我个人更习惯于使用convert函数,应该这个函数一方面更像是个函数的语法,另一方面在做时间和数值转换成字符串时还可以指定转换的格式。...比较简单的办法就是将近似数据转换为精确数据,然后再将精确数据转换成字符串。

1.9K10

如何用命令行将文本每两行合并为一行

这个过程会一直重复,直到文件的最后一行。 最终效果是将yourFile中的每相邻两行合并为一行,中间以逗号和空格分隔。...在这里,它代表了由 N 命令引入的临时缓冲区中当前行与下一行之间的分隔符。 /, / 指定了要替换 \n 的内容,即逗号后跟一个空格(,)。这表示将两行之间的换行符替换为逗号和空格连接的字符串。...这意味着执行 N 命令后,sed 的工作空间中将同时包含当前行(即原始的“当前行”)和下一行的内容。...综上所述,此 sed 命令的作用是: 对于 yourFile 中的每一行,首先使用 N 命令将其与下一行合并为一个临时缓冲区,两者之间以换行符分隔; 然后应用 s/\n/, / 命令,将临时缓冲区中的换行符替换为逗号和空格连接的字符串...,从而实现将相邻两行连接成一行,并以逗号加空格作为分隔的效果; 连接后的行作为新的输出行,被sed打印出来。

14910

sql server时间戳timestamp

SQL Server中联机丛书是这样说的: SQL Server timestamp 数据类型与时间和日期无关。...SQL Server timestamp 是二进制数字,它表明数据库中数据修改发生的相对顺序。实现 timestamp 数据类型最初是为了支持 SQL Server 恢复算法。...Microsoft® SQL Server™ 将来的版本可能会修改 Transact-SQL timestamp 数据类型的行为,使它与标准中定义的行为一致。...可为空的 timestamp 列语义上等价于 varbinary(8) 列。 Microsoft SQL Server 用两个 4 字节的整数内部存储 datetime 数据类型的值。...数据库中将timestamp进行转换,可以转换成十六进制字符串类型或者BIGINT的长整形 SELECT TS ,CAST(TS AS VARBINARY(8)) AS 'timestamp十六进制字符串

8910

使用Python转换PDF,WordExcelPPTmdHTML都能

WordPDF WordPDF应该是最常见的需求了,毕竟使用PDF格式可以更方便展示文档,虽然Word中可以直接导出为PDF格式,但是使用Python可以批量转换,更加高效。...目前Python中针对Word转换为PDF的库有很多,比如win32就可以调用word底层vba,将word转成pdf,或者comtypes等,但是这些常用的库仅能在Windows机器上运行,所以为了照顾...mac用户本文使用一个比较小众的库docx2pdf,看名字就能知道这是专门用于wordpdf,安装很简单 pip install docx2pdf 使用也比win32等库更简洁,一行代码导入一行代码转换即可...PPTPDF 本节介绍一下PPT如何转换为PDF,但是我搜了一大圈都没有MAC用户可以实现的方法,所以只能针对Windows去操作,使用到的就是word2pdf中讲到的comtypes import...早起都试了一圈,找到一个语法最简单的markdown2pdf3,直接pip安装即可,使用两行代码即可将一个md文件转换为pdf from markdown2pdf3 import * convert_markdown_to_pdf

8.1K70

使用Python转换PDF,WordExcelPPTmdHTML都能

WordPDF WordPDF应该是最常见的需求了,毕竟使用PDF格式可以更方便展示文档,虽然Word中可以直接导出为PDF格式,但是使用Python可以批量转换,更加高效。...目前Python中针对Word转换为PDF的库有很多,比如win32就可以调用word底层vba,将word转成pdf,或者comtypes等,但是这些常用的库仅能在Windows机器上运行,所以为了照顾...mac用户本文使用一个比较小众的库docx2pdf,看名字就能知道这是专门用于wordpdf,安装很简单 pip install docx2pdf 使用也比win32等库更简洁,一行代码导入一行代码转换即可...PPTPDF 本节介绍一下PPT如何转换为PDF,但是我搜了一大圈都没有MAC用户可以实现的方法,所以只能针对Windows去操作,使用到的就是word2pdf中讲到的comtypes import...早起都试了一圈,找到一个语法最简单的markdown2pdf3,直接pip安装即可,使用两行代码即可将一个md文件转换为pdf from markdown2pdf3 import * convert_markdown_to_pdf

8.2K20

2021 最新 Redis主从复制 配置

2021 最新 Redis主从复制 配置 1、进入配置文件vi redis.conf: 1)/slaveof 回车搜索slaveof 在他下一行写上slaveof ip 端口号6379 如:slaveof...192.168.1.224 6379 2)如果主机设置了密码则:查找/masterauth 回车搜索masterauth 的下一行 masterauth 主机密码 如:masterauth beijing...图中两行核心配置,有密码必须配置密码,今天踩了个坑,忘了配密码 2、设置防火墙端口(主从俩台服务器都要设置) firewall-cmd --zone=public --add-port=6379/...tcp --permanent 重启防火墙 systemctl restart firewalld.service 3、配置文件下启用服务器[root@bogon redis-stable]# redis-server...redis.conf 中将 bind 改为0.0.0.0 4、重启服务 即可(先启动主,再启动从) 主节点测试图 从节点测试图 工作不易,得细记~

13410

如何理解flink流处理的动态表?

传统的数据库SQL和实时SQL处理的差别还是很大的,这里简单列出一些区别: 传统数据库SQL处理 实时SQL处理 传统数据库的表数据是有界限的 实时数据无界限的 批处理数据的查询是需要获取全量数据 无法获取全量数据...当第一行数据插入clicks表的时候,查询开始计算产生结果表。当[Mary, ./home]插入的时候,查询会在结果表上产生一行[Mary, 1]。当[Bob, ....Ctime窗口13:00:00 and 13:59:59的时候,总共有三行数据,查询再次产生两行结果追加到结果表。...将仅append表转换为流与将update表的转换为流,方式不同。 查询限制 并不是所有的查询都能以流查询的格式执行的。...但是,由于两行不能具有相同的排名,因此所有排名较低的行也需要更新。

3.2K40

MySQL主从复制+读写分离原理及配置实例

顾名思义就是主服务器上执行的SQL语句,在从服务器上执行同样的语句。MySQL默认采用这种方式的复制,效率比较高。 (2)基于行的复制。把改变的内容复制过去,而不是把命令再从主服务器上执行一遍。...首先slave开始一个工作线程——I/O线程,I/O线程master上打开一个普通的连接,然后开始Binlog dump process(Binlog储过程),Binlog dump process...3、SQL slave thread(SQL从线程)处理该过程的最后一步。SQL线程从中继日志读取事件,并重放其中的事件而更新slave的数据,使其与master中的数据一致。...说白了就是,有可能一些数据更新是多条SQL语句同时master上进行的,但slave进行复制时,只能一条一条的执行SQL语句进行数据同步。...# 切到最后一行,输入以下五行 export JAVA_HOME=/usr/local/jdk1.6 export CLASSPATH

59810

【阿里最新数据库面试题】MySQL主从一致性

后面的delete 语句,就是SQL原语句 最后一行是一个COMMIT写着xid。 当前binlog设置的是statement格式,并且语句中有limit,该命令可能是unsafe的。...-09',即a=5这行 由于statement格式下,记录到binlog里的是原语句,可能发生:主库执行该SQL时,用的是索引a;而在备库执行该SQL时,却使用索引t_modified。...所以,若你执行完一条delete后,发现删错数据了,可以直接把binlog中记录的deleteinsert,把错删数据插回。 若执行错insert呢?...所以只需把这个event前后两行信息对调,DB里执行 虽然mixed格式的binlog现在已经用得不多了,但这里还是要再借用一下mixed格式来说明一个问题,来看一下这条SQL语句: insert into...我们已经知道,MySQLbinlog中记录了这个命令第一次执行时所在实例的server id。

65330

MySQL基础教程:数据的导入导出

首先您可以把数据储进行备份和还原,以便在紧急情况下恢复数据库的旧副本。您还可以把数据迁移到新服务器或开发环境。 MySQL和MariaDB中数据库导入导出非常简单。...是要导出的数据库的名称 data-dump.sql是当前目录中将保存输出的文件 您输入完成后,暂时看不到任何输出,但是您可以通过运行下面的命令以检查它是否是合法的SQL文件: head -n 5 data-dump.sql...: localhost Database: database_name -- ------------------------------------------------------ -- Server...普通命令行中,使用以下命令导入SQL文件: mysql -u username -p new_database < data-dump.sql username 是您数据库的用户名 database_name...是要导出的数据库的名称 data-dump.sql是当前目录中将保存输出的文件 同样,如果命令成功运行,则不会产生看到任何输出。

1.7K60

如何使用EDI系统实现CSV和XML相互转化

CSV文件中,每一行数据分别对应数据表的一行。生成数据表字段用半角逗号隔开。...更多转换可以参考文章:CSV/PSV/TSV与XML互相转换 XMLCSV EDI系统中,要想实现和交易伙伴的业务数据传输,首先要和交易伙伴确定传输协议,比如AS2,然后建立EDI连接,然后进行数据的传输...知行EDI系统中将XML转换为CSV的工作流如下图所示: 1.以X12标准的830报文为例,将830报文转换成的标准XML,将其传入XML Map 端口,并在此步进行标准XML到特定XML的映射。...2.将特定格式的XML传入CSV端口,转换为CSV文件。如下图所示,为CSV端口的设置界面: CSV端口中,可以对生成的CSV文件进行设置。如:文件名设置、文件路径设置等。...CSV XML 以上我们了解了XMLCSV,同理可知CSVXML这一逆向过程为: 收到来自交易伙伴的CSV文件后,应该进行怎样的处理,才能使CSV文件转换成为我们需要的XML格式呢?

3.5K20
领券